Numbers 7:86

“The golden spoons were twelve, full of incense, weighing ten shekels apiece, after the shekel of the sanctuary: all the gold of the spoons was an hundred and twenty shekels.”

Wesley's Notes for Numbers 7:86


7:87 Their meal - offering - Which was not mentioned before, because it was sufficiently understood from the law which required it.

7:88 After it was anointed - Which words are very conveniently added to explain in what sense he had so oft said, that this was done in the day when it was anointed, namely, not exactly, but in a latitude, a little after that it was anointed.
